Repairs to windows made of UPVC

Upvc windows are a favorite choice for homeowners because they are durable, energy efficient, and require little maintenance. uPVC may develop issues in time, just like any other window type. Fortunately professional repair services are able to solve these issues and restore the function of the window.

UPVC window repair could include replacing broken frames, sills, and sashes. They can also involve replacing damaged or cracked glass. These services will make sure that your UPVC windows are energy efficient and secure. You can also save money on your energy bills by reducing drafts within your house.

Condensation on the inside of uPVC window frames is a common problem. This is typically caused by airflow or the temperature variation between indoors and outdoors. Several factors may cause this issue, including dirt and debris accumulation on the window tracks or misalignment of the window sash. This issue is hard to fix, especially during colder weather.

Another issue that is common to UPVC windows is the possibility of leaks. These leaks are often caused by worn-out hardware, misaligned sashes, or damaged seals. It is crucial to fix these problems as soon as possible to avoid water damage and other problems. Fortunately, professionals UPVC repair services can identify the issue and fix it swiftly and easily.

uPVC (Unplasticised Polyvinyl Chloride) is the most sought-after material used in window frames, doors and roofline products. It is low-maintenance and comes in a variety of colors and styles, and is easy to clean. Upvc windows and doors are sturdy and last for many years. They provide energy efficiency and comfort as well as security.

uPVC requires less maintenance than other materials like aluminium and wood. Upvc windows and doors are invulnerable to rust, mould, chemical and rot and they don't fade or warp in hot temperatures. They are also impervious to water and will not shrink like metal or timber frames. They do not require painting, and you can simply wipe them with an abrasive cloth as needed.

A common issue uPVC owners experience is that their double glazing repairs near me-glazed becomes difficult to open and close. This is typically caused by extreme temperature fluctuations, which can cause the frames to expand and shrink and'stick'. Try making adjustments to the handles or the mechanisms and hinges if you encounter this issue. If that doesn't work you should contact the company from which you purchased your uPVC. They might be able repair services under warranty.

Misting is a common issue that is common to uPVC Windows. This can be very frustrating. Windows that are misted are usually the result of a break in the seal's integrity that can allow humidity to get into the glass panes. Fortunately, this is not a serious problem and can be easily fixed by Totalseal.

UPVC door repairs

upvc door repairs near me front doors are a common type of door used in homes. They are less expensive than composite doors, and offer a high degree of security. However, as with all kinds of doors, they are susceptible to damage and require maintenance. It could range from replacing a damaged lock to repairing the entire door. It's important that you repair your upvc door repairs near me doors immediately when they exhibit signs of wear. This will ensure that your home stays safe and the door is easy to open and close.

The majority of uPVC door issues can be fixed easily and quickly, particularly if you have the right tools and materials. For example, if your uPVC door has a small hole or dent, it could be fixed with a simple filler, such as wood putty or bondo (auto body repair material). This will help to restore the original appearance of the panel, and leave it in good shape. If the damage is more significant or complex, it's recommended to consult an expert uPVC repair service for the door.

Another common uPVC door issue is the door handle not locking properly. This can be due to the uPVC door hinges becoming misaligned with time. To prevent this from happening, you must use a lubricant to keep the hinges and rollers operating smoothly. A silicon-based lubricant is best as it will not draw dirt and debris that can cause the hinges to become misaligned.

In addition to uPVC hinges for doors, it's also worth lubricating the multi-point locks on your uPVC doors. Most burglaries occur through the front door, so it's crucial to ensure that your uPVC doors are properly secured. A skilled uPVC locksmith can repair the majority of locking mechanisms that are defective, without damaging your existing doors and frames.
